        Nashville Predators beat St. Louis Blues 6-1

        St. Louis MO -  The Nashville Predators finished their seven game road trip with a resounding 6-1 over the St. Louis Blues, as five different Predators scored goals.  The Blues have had the Predators number so far this season, winning their first two meetings.

        Ryan Ellis got things started with a power play goal just 2:10 into the game, setting the tone for a high scoring night.  Ellis was assisted by Martin Erat and Colin Wilson.

        Rich Klune was next with a tip-in goal nearly sixteen minutes into the first period, then Nick Spaling made it 3-0 at 19:53 into the first period.

        Kevin Klein and Gabriel Bourque scored in the second period to make it 5-0, but with seven minutes remaining in the second period, St. Louis got on the board with a goal from Alex Pietrangelo to finish the period 5-1.

        Martin Erat finished the scoring to make it 6-1.

        It was all St. Louis in the third, as Nashville withstood the onslaught of shots from the Blues, and goalie Pekka Rinne stopped 31 of 32 shots he faced on the night.

        Nashville finished their record setting seven game road trip with a 4-2-1 record, and will return to Nashville this Thursday night to host the defending Stanley Cup Champion Los Angeles Kings.
